About the Agency: 

Wilson Workforce and Rehabilitation Center (WWRC) provides people with disabilities comprehensive, individualized services to realize optimal personal independence and employment. We strive to be the preferred provider of comprehensive vocational rehabilitation for Virginians with Disabilities. We apply our shared values; Ethical, Engaged, and Effective, to everything we do.

Job Duties:

The Facility Services Department of WWRC is currently seeking two individuals to serve as housekeepers. The incumbent in this position will perform work in support of the Wilson Workforce and Rehabilitation Center (WWRC) campus facilities and provide a clean, safe, and aesthetically pleasing environment for clients, visitors, and staff. This position performs various housekeeping tasks ranging from, but not limited to, removing trash; cleaning all types of floors, carpets, and stairs by scrubbing, sweeping, stripping, waxing, sealing, wet or dry mopping, or vacuuming to maintain cleanliness; cleaning student/staff lounges, rooms, bathrooms, and offices; cleaning light fixtures and equipment; assisting the grounds department when needed; and pressure washing sidewalks and surfaces. Take inventory and order supplies for cleaning, and initiate work orders for corrective action needed when found during cleaning.

In support of the Commonwealth’s commitment to inclusion, we are encouraging individuals with disabilities to apply through the Commonwealth Alternative Hiring Process. To be considered for this opportunity, applicants will need to provide their AHP Letter (formerly COD) provided by the Department for Aging & Rehabilitative Services (DARS) or the Department for the Blind & Vision Impaired (DBVI). Service-Connected Veterans are encouraged to answer Veteran status questions and submit their disability documentation, if applicable, to DARS/DBVI to get their AHP Letter. Requesting an AHP Letter can be found at AHP Letter or by calling DARS at 800-552-5019.

Note: Applicants who received a Certificate of Disability from DARS or DBVI dated between April 1, 2022, and February 29, 2024, can still use that COD as applicable documentation for the Alternative Hiring Process.
